Enables flavin adenine dinucleotide binding activity; identical protein binding activity; and primary amine oxidase activity. Involved in several processes, including negative regulation of serotonin secretion; positive regulation of dopamine metabolic process; and response to corticosterone. Located in mitochondrial outer membrane. Biomarker of Parkinson's disease and cholestasis. Human ortholog(s) of this gene implicated in Alzheimer's disease and Parkinson's disease. Orthologous to human MAOB (Monoamine Oxidase B). [provided by Alliance of Genome Resources, Apr 2022]
